BIRMINGHAM, Ala. (WBRC) - A 39-year-old woman from Center Point was killed in a crash that shut down Five Mile Road Monday.

The Jefferson County Coroner’s Office has identified the victim as Latilsha Aundrella Burrrell.

Two vehicles were involved. Authorities say Burrell was traveling south in the 900 block of Five Mile Road, when her vehicle was struck head-on by another vehicle traveling northbound that had crossed over into her lane.

An unidentified man was taken to the hospital with life-threatening injuries, according to Birmingham Police.
